Interesting Facts

  • In Hindi language, nouns are followed by post positions.
  • In Hindi, there are many familiar words in English which are in Hindi or of Hindi origin.
  • There is no space left between words, only between phrases or sentences in Lao language.
  • The Lao alphabets has been reformed many times over the past 50 years.

Hindi and Lao Language History

Comparison of Hindi vs Lao language history gives us differences between origin of Hindi and Lao language. History of Hindi language states that this language originated in 7th Century whereas history of Lao language states that this language originated in 1283 CE.
